Pratapgarh is a captivating city located in the state of Rajasthan, India. It is known for its rich history, cultural heritage, and breathtaking landscapes. The city's name is derived from the great warrior Maharana Pratap, who played a significant role in the state's history. Pratapgarh is a popular tourist destination, offering a blend of historical monuments, vibrant markets, and natural beauty.
Situated in the southern region of Rajasthan, Pratapgarh is renowned for its impressive historical attractions. One of the city's main attractions is the Pratapgarh Fort, a remarkable architectural masterpiece perched on a hilltop. This grand fort showcases the valiant tales of the Rajput warriors and provides a panoramic view of the surrounding landscapes. The fort also houses various palaces and temples, reflecting the rich cultural heritage of the region.
